file-type

Jupyter Notebook生成博客页面的命令解析

ZIP文件

下载需积分: 9 | 462KB | 更新于2024-12-23 | 76 浏览量 | 0 下载量 举报 收藏
download 立即下载
1. 博客页面源代码: 博客页面的源代码通常包含了构成博客所需的所有基础组件,如HTML、CSS、JavaScript等。这些组件协同工作,实现了博客页面的布局、样式、交互和其他功能。在本案例中,没有直接提供源代码,但提到了使用了rmarkdown,这是一种用于生成动态文档的R语言包,通常与RStudio一起使用。它允许用户通过R语言编写带有标记语言注释的脚本,然后转换成包括HTML、PDF、Word等多种格式的输出文件。 2. 命令解释: 在描述中提到了使用`servr::jekyll`函数,这可能是某个R包中的函数,用于启动Jekyll服务。Jekyll是一个非常流行的静态网站生成器,它可以帮助用户通过Markdown或HTML文件来创建网站。`serve = F`参数意味着不会启动Jekyll服务。`input = " _source "`参数指定源文件夹,`output = " _posts "`参数指定生成博客文章的输出文件夹。这些命令通常在命令行中执行,以便处理源代码并生成最终的博客页面。 3. 朱皮特: 描述中的“朱皮特”可能是一个输入错误,因为没有广为人知的编程相关术语或概念与之匹配。这可能是一个笔误或者是对特定人员的称呼。 4. _source/ipynb2jekyll.sh和_source/FILENAME.ipynb: 这里的`_source/`是一个文件夹名,它包含了用于生成博客内容的源文件。`ipynb2jekyll.sh`是一个Shell脚本,用于将Jupyter Notebook文件转换为Jekyll兼容的Markdown格式。Jupyter Notebook是一种交互式计算的环境,常用于数据科学工作,它以`.ipynb`为扩展名。通过这个脚本,用户可以将他们的数据科学工作成果转换为博客文章,然后发布到使用Jekyll构建的静态网站上。 5. 标签“JupyterNotebook”: 标签说明了博客的生成过程中涉及到Jupyter Notebook,这是数据科学家经常使用的一个工具,用于编写和分享包含实时代码、方程、可视化和文本的文档。博客创建过程中涉及Jupyter Notebook可能意味着博客内容包括数据分析、机器学习、科学计算等领域的实例或教程。 6. 压缩包子文件的文件名称列表中的“blog-gh-pages”: 文件名“blog-gh-pages”可能指向一个GitHub Pages项目。GitHub Pages是一个静态网站托管服务,它允许用户直接从GitHub仓库中托管个人网站或项目页面。在这个上下文中,“blog”可能指代网站的主体内容是博客文章,“gh-pages”指明这些页面是托管在GitHub Pages上的。 综合来看,描述的信息涉及到了使用R语言和Jupyter Notebook来创建内容,然后通过Jekyll和GitHub Pages发布静态网站的过程。这显示了现代网站开发和内容发布中多种工具和技术的融合。R语言用于数据处理和统计分析,Jupyter Notebook用于进行科学计算并记录数据分析过程,Jekyll用于生成静态网站内容,而GitHub Pages则提供了一个轻量级的静态网站托管服务。

相关推荐

雪地女王
  • 粉丝: 105
上传资源 快速赚钱